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We’ll assess the situation, identify the source of the seepage, and contain the affected area to prevent water from spreading to other parts of your home. Our technicians will use moisture meters to detect hidden water and drying fans to circulate air and speed up the evaporation process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use advanced water extraction equipment to remove standing water and saturated materials. Our technicians will work efficiently to reduce downtime and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ll set up a customized drying protocol to extract water and prevent further damage. Our technicians will use drying fans and dehumidifiers to circulate air and speed up the evaporation process.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ll clean and sanitize all affected areas to prevent mold and bacterial growth. Our technicians will use eco-friendly cleaning products and sanitizers to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 5: Monitoring and Verification
We’ll monitor the affected area to ensure that the drying process is complete and that there are no hidden pockets of water. Our technicians will verify that the area is dry and safe before declaring the job complete.

Can I prevent groundwater seepage damage?
Yes, you can prevent groundwater seepage damage by maintaining your home’s foundation, ensuring proper drainage, and addressing any signs of water damage quickly. Our team can help you identify areas of risk and provide recommendations for prevention and maintenance.
